Jon Simons
19cb6f1b6c server: fix sending SSH_MSG_EXT_INFO upon rekey
Fix libssh server sending SSH_MSG_EXT_INFO messages upon rekey: clients
do not expect that message during rekey, and OpenSSH in particular will
log error messages along the lines of:

    "kex protocol error: type 7 seq 15"

when the message is received during a rekey.

To fix, check against the session connected flag, which only transitions
to non-zero following the first successful authentication.

bf2c7128ab adds logic to resolve this
issue, but it turns out that checking the session_state to avoid
sending the message is insufficient, because that state is re-set
to SSH_SESSION_STATE_KEXINIT_RECEIVED during rekey.

The before-and-after effects of this change can be observed using the
pkd --rekey flag as so:

    ./pkd_hello -t torture_pkd_openssh_rsa_rsa_sha2_256 \
      -i1 --rekey=16 -v -v -v 2>&1 |
      grep -e 'KEY' -e 'EXT'

^ where before the change, multiple SSH_MSG_EXT_INFO send messages are
logged; after, there is only a single SSH_MSG_EXT_INFO logged once upon
the first initial key exchange.

Jon Simons
c0f3a96089 server: fix queued USERAUTH_SUCCESS rekey bug
Fix a bug with server-side rekeying where the session state at hand
has been toggled to SSH_SESSION_STATE_AUTHENTICATED before performing
the packet send of the SSH2_MSG_USERAUTH_SUCCESS message.

Before this change, what can happen is that during the packet send,
the SSH2_MSG_USERAUTH_SUCCESS message can end up being queued due
to a small rekey data limit value.  libssh server will then proceed
to attempt to send KEX-related rekeying messages to the client before
the client has received USERAUTH_SUCCESS.  OpenSSH clients do not
expect to undergo rekeying before having been authenticated, and so
will exit with error when this happens.

The behavior before and after can be observed with the pkd test making
use of its new --rekey flag:

    ./pkd_hello -t torture_pkd_openssh_rsa_rsa_default -i1 --rekey=16 -v -v -v

A new CMake test entry is added for the above variation and can be run
with:

    ARGS="-R pkd_hello_rekey" make test

Before the fix, the test will fail; after, the test succeeds while
performing rekeying once every 16 bytes.

Jon Simons
538f1bc00e server: expose 'ssh_server_init_kex' API
Expose an API 'ssh_server_init_kex' which allows one to change the set of
key exchange, hostkey, ciphers, MACs, and compression algorithms currently
configured for the ssh_session at hand, after having started the
'ssh_handle_key_exchange' process.

One can use this API from the already-existing 'connect_status_function'
callback to dynamically modify the set of algorithms used after having
received the client banner, but before sending out the initial KEXINIT
message.

For example, one might want to prevent advertising the curve25519 key
exchange algorithm for older OpenSSH clients due to interop bugs.
